Joanna Gaines Egg Drop Soup Recipe

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Course Appetizer
Cuisine American
Servings 4
Calories 95 kcal

Equipment

  • Large soup pot
  • Whisk
  • Small mixing bowl
  • Measuring cups
  • Ladle
  • Liquid Measuring Jug

Ingredients
  

  • 1 Qt Chicken Broth
  • 3 Large Eggs
  • 2 Tbsp Cornstarch
  • 1/4 Tsp Ground Ginger
  • 1 Tbsp Soy Sauce
  • 1/2 Tsp Sesame Oil
  • 2 Green Onions
  • 1/8 Tsp White Pepper

Instructions
 

  • Pour the chicken broth into your large soup pot. Add the soy sauce, ginger, and white pepper now.
  • Turn the stove to medium-high heat right away. Bring the seasoned broth to a gentle simmer slowly.
  • Mix the cornstarch with a little cold water separately. Stir until the mixture is very smooth and white.
  • Whisk the cornstarch mixture into the simmering broth. Let it cook for two minutes to thicken up.
  • Crack your eggs into a small bowl and whisk. Beat them until the whites and yolks are combined.
  • Reduce the heat to low before adding the eggs. Use a spoon to stir the broth in circles.
  • Drizzle the beaten eggs into the moving broth slowly. This creates those beautiful and thin egg ribbons easily.
  • Remove the pot from the heat source immediately. Stir in the sesame oil and fresh green onions.

Notes

  • Use low heat when you pour in the beaten eggs.
  • Stir the broth in a slow and steady circle.
  • Always mix cornstarch with cold water to avoid any lumps.
  • Fresh eggs provide the best color and flavor for soup.
  • Do not overcook the eggs or they become very rubbery.
  • Garnish with extra green onions for a nice fresh crunch.
  • Season with a little extra salt if the broth is bland.
